ORDER

This criminal original petition has been filed seeking a direction to the 1st respondent to complete the investigation and initiate appropriate action as per law, on the complaint dated 12.08.2016, in Ref. C.No. 3664/CCB/Visitors/2016.

2.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Additional Public Prosecutor for the respondent Nos. 1 & 2.

3. When the matter is taken up for hearing, the learned Additional Public Prosecutor submitted that on the complaint dated 12.08.2016 given by the petitioner, petition enquiry is pending before the Sub Inspector of Police, EDF-1, Team-II, Central Crime Branch, Chennai.

4. Under such circumstances, the Sub Inspector of Police, EDF-1, Team-II, Central Crime Branch, Chennai is directed to expeditiously conduct enquiry and follow the law laid down by the Hon'ble Supreme Court in Lalita Kumari v. Government of Uttarpradesh and Others reported in (2014) 2 SCC 1. With the above direction, this Criminal Original Petition is closed.
